INTERNATIONAL STUDENT APPLICATION REQUIREMENTS

UNDERGRADUATE • Application: Common Application (www.commonapp.org) or SHU online application (https://apply2.sacredheart.edu/apply) • High School Transcripts »» FOR UNIVERSITY/COLLEGE CREDIT TRANSFER: Course-by-course academic credential report. See: http://www.naces.org/members.html • English language proficiency examination (See English Proficiency Requirements below) • SAT or ACT test scores - OPTIONAL • Personal statement • Two letters of recommendation • Passport photo page copy • Agent/Educational Consultant Release Form for Sacred Heart University

GRADUATE • Application (https://apply2.sacredheart.edu/apply) • Course-by-course academic credential report such as WES, ECE, FIS, or any of the credential evaluation services approved by NACES. A GPA of 3.0/4.0 is desired. For a complete list see: http://www.naces.org/members.html • English language proficiency examination (See English Proficiency Requirements below) • FOR BUSINESS PROGRAMS ONLY - GMAT or GRE exam (exam waiver is available on a case-by-case basis) • Professional résumé (CV) • Personal statement • Two letters of recommendation • Passport photo page copy • Agent/Educational Consultant Release Form for Sacred Heart University

For complete application instructions: www.sacredheart.edu/usa See graduate program specific requirements on page 5

SUMMER INSTITUTE FOR GLOBAL BUSINESS MANAGEMENT (SIGBM)

(For students currently enrolled in any university) The four-week summer SIGBM program provides a practical framework for effective global business management. Topics include: Business and Financial Analysis; Strategic planning; Global financial markets; Leadership; Working Effectively in Teams; Critical Thinking and Decision Making; and other business topics. • Dates: 4 week program, starts in July each year • Credits: Students receive 3 transfer credits and GMAT waiver when applying to SHU business graduate programs. 7 SACRED HEART UNIVERSITY AT A GLANCE

Founded in 1963, Sacred Heart University is a Catholic, private, co-educational, residential four- year liberal arts institution granting bachelor’s, master’s degrees, and doctorate degrees. SHU is the first lay-led Catholic university in the United States and the second-largest Catholic University in .
